Tips to recognize the yeast infection symptoms in men.
Yeast infection affects both men and women. Yeast
infection needs to be treated at the earliest. The
cream used by women is effective for men too. Just as
a baby can have a yeast infection, so there can be
yeast infection symptoms in men too. The common notion
is that only women can develop yeast infection in
their genital region. It is a common tendency to
assume that yeast infection in the genital region can
affect women only. It is true that yeast infections
are more common amongst women, but men can also be
affected by genital yeast infection. The yeast called
Candida is present in the gut of men as well as women.
Candidas, which is Candida overgrowth, is what causes
yeast infection. The other yeast infections linked to
Candida are skin rashes, athlete's foot and oral
thrush. Genital yeast infections are caused by
Candida overgrowth as well as other contributing
factors.
